Motivations behind State-Sponsored Terrorism
State-sponsored terrorism is a complex and disturbing phenomenon that has significant implications for international relations. Understanding the motivations behind such acts is crucial for scholars, academicians, and the public to grasp the dynamics of this distressing global issue. This subchapter delves into the motivations driving states to engage in the support and sponsorship of terrorism.
One of the primary motivations behind state-sponsored terrorism is the pursuit of political objectives. States sponsoring terrorism often aim to destabilize their adversaries, weaken their governments, or coerce them into compliance with their own political agendas. By utilizing terrorist groups as proxies, these states can maintain plausible deniability while achieving their desired outcomes. This motivation is particularly evident in regions such as the Middle East, Asia, Africa, Latin America, and Europe, where states have employed terrorist organizations to further their strategic interests.
Another motivation for state sponsorship of terrorism is the pursuit of regional dominance and influence.
